That 2000 Chevrolet Malibu and similar GM vehicles with the 3.1L V6 engine is notorious for intake manifold leaks and head gasket leaks. And anti-theft electrical problems causing no-start is common on the 2000 Malibu. But if you can stay on top of intake manifold leaks and head gasket leaks and avoid serious engine damage, and if you can cope with the no-start caused by the anti-theft electrical problems and resist the urge to beat the car with a wrecking bar, and if you maintain everything else, then I expect you can get 200,000 to 250,000 miles out of it, mileage which is common on so many imports.
